Cuba - Animal Fats Non-food Uses
Since 2014, Cuba Animal Fats Non-Food Uses jumped by 14.9% year on year. At 6 Thousand Metric Tons in 2019, the country was number 84 among other countries in Animal Fats Non-Food Uses. Norway topped the ranking with 147,229 Thousand Metric Tons in 2019, that is an increase of 0.5% compared to 2018. China, Japan and Vietnam resp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Malta recorded the best 5 years average growth at +139% per year, while Laos recorded the worst performance at -100% per year.
